Military forces, along with the Civilian JTF, launch a Friday attack on the Boko Haram camp of Chukungudu in Borno State. Nineteen Boko Haram dead, including a commander, as well as two soldiers injured. |

One of the main leaders of the former Ninja militia, Augustin Bassoumba, has surrendered to Congolese authorities along with his family. |

The Pentagon on 01/06 announced that a U.S. drone strike on 27/05 had targeted a senior military commander of al-Shabab in "south-central Somalia," Abdullahi Haji Da'ud. U.S. officials said they couldn't confirm yet if he was killed. |

A roadside bomb struck a pickup truck carrying National Intelligence and Security Agency soldiers on 28/05. The soldiers were travelling from Mogadishu to the village of Siinka Dheer located on Mogadishu-Afgooye road when they were targeted with the explosion in Tarey Disho locality. Two dead, two wounded. Perpetrators not known. |

At least two Somali security force members were killed, and two others wounded when a convoy they have been travelling in was targeted with an al Shabaab roadside bomb explosion at Xaafadda Taree, near Mogadishu. |

Somali soldiers shot dead two people in a food distribution line near the central Somali town of Beledwayne after the crowd began pushing and shoving each other. |
